Output 7a7acc0134b63aad3aa2605e86ca84f7d019547da2df4e2bc8ae91da0f019c02:0

value
17602095
script pubkey
OP_0 OP_PUSHBYTES_20 3f8eabe37028ebe8fd490edca069a8a30ce1dcb9
address
bc1q8782hcms9r473l2fpmw2q6dg5vxwrh9eaamhjw
transaction
7a7acc0134b63aad3aa2605e86ca84f7d019547da2df4e2bc8ae91da0f019c02
confirmations
22419
spent
true